filters:133 size:16 KB
Clear All Filters
Tommy Hilfiger Blue 2-Pack Signature Long Sleeve T-Shirts
£36
Tommy Hilfiger Blue Logo Print Long Sleeve T-Shirt
£20
Tommy Hilfiger White/Stripe Underwear Short Sleeve 100% Cotton T-Shirts 2 Pack
£32
Tommy Hilfiger Blue Textured Long Sleeve T-Shirt
£18
Tommy Hilfiger Off White Flag Short Sleeve 100% Cotton Polo Shirt
Tommy Hilfiger Navy Blue Flag Short Sleeve 100% Cotton Polo Shirt
£40 - £45
Tommy Hilfiger White Multi-Badge Long Sleeve T-Shirt
£29 - £33
Tommy Hilfiger Blue Logo Print T-Shirt
Tommy Hilfiger White Heritage Flag Print Jersey T-Shirt
£25 - £30
Tommy Hilfiger Blue Heritage Flag Print Jersey T-Shirt